FLOAT32_EULERGAMMA
The Euler-Mascheroni constant.
The Euler-Mascheroni constant gamma (also known as "Euler's constant" or "the Euler constant") is defined as the limit of the sequence
Installation
npm install @stdlib/constants-float32-eulergammaUsage
var FLOAT32_EULERGAMMA = require( '@stdlib/constants-float32-eulergamma' );FLOAT32_EULERGAMMA
The Euler-Mascheroni constant.
var bool = ( FLOAT32_EULERGAMMA === 0.5772156715393066 );
// returns trueExamples
var FLOAT32_EULERGAMMA = require( '@stdlib/constants-float32-eulergamma' );
console.log( FLOAT32_EULERGAMMA );
// => 0.5772156715393066C APIs
